Everlasting Energy: The Energizer Bunny's Got Nothing on This
Unlike their wimpy galvanic cousins, fuel cells are the marathon runners of the battery world. They can keep on pumping out electricity for as long as you keep feeding them fuel. Think of it like a buffet for electrons! Just keep the fuel (often hydrogen) and oxygen flowing, and you've got a party that never ends (well, at least until you run out of snacks... I mean, fuel).
Clean and Green: No More Battery Graveyards
We all know the environmental impact of those mountains of dead batteries. Fuel cells, however, are the ultimate eco-warriors. They produce mostly water vapor as a byproduct, which is about as harmless as a raindrop (unless you're made of sugar, in which case, you might have a sticky situation). So, you can power your devices guilt-free, knowing you're not contributing to the ever-growing battery graveyard.
Power Up Like a Boss: Fuel Cells Can Handle Anything You Throw at Them
Whether you're powering your phone, your car, or even your entire house, fuel cells have the muscle to get the job done. They boast a higher efficiency than traditional methods of electricity generation, meaning you get more bang for your buck (or, more accurately, your hydrogen buck).

Now, before you go all gung-ho and replace everything with fuel cells, there are a few things to keep in mind.
-
Fueling the Future: Right now, widespread use of fuel cells is limited by the availability of infrastructure for hydrogen fuel. But hey, with great innovation comes great responsibility, and scientists are working hard to make hydrogen readily available.
-
Cost-Effective Caper: Setting up a fuel cell system can be a bit pricier than popping in a couple of AA batteries. But remember, these babies are built to last, so it's kind of like investing in a really, really good pair of running shoes.

2. What kind of fuel can a fuel cell use?
While hydrogen is the most common fuel, research is ongoing into using other options like methanol and natural gas.
